How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Flint?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Flint Studio Apartments | $1,967 | $699 | $4,564 |
| Flint 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,522 | $645 | $8,425 |
| Flint 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,516 | $1,004 | $10,000+ |
| Flint 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,536 | $1,050 | $10,000+ |
| Flint 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,262 | $924 | $10,000+ |
| Flint 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,427 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Flint 6 Bedroom Apartments | $800 | $800 | $800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Flint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Flint with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Flint is at 2765 Francis Ave listed at $699.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Flint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Flint is $1,967.
What is the largest available Studio Flint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Flint is a 1,972 square feet unit starting from $4,200 at WM Lofts.
What is the average size for Flint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Flint is currently 527 sq ft.
